Sexual Orientation
An individual's pattern of emotional, romantic, or sexual attraction to people of the same gender, different genders, both, or neither.
Benevolent Sexism
An attitude that feels positive and is characterized by affectionate but patronizing beliefs toward women.
Hostile Sexism
A form of sexism characterized by antipathy towards women who are perceived as challenging male power.
Glass Ceiling
An invisible barrier that prevents most women and ethnic minorities from advancing to the highest levels of occupations.
